Wheat prices are 3 to 4 cents lower midday across US exchanges after a failed attempt to rally. CBT prices rose 12 to 13 cents on Friday, with KC contracts up 11 to 12 cents. CFTC data shows spec traders increasing net short positions.
Bangladesh signed an MOU to purchase 700,000 MT of US wheat annually for 5 years. Total US exports to Bangladesh in the last 5 years were 648,567 MT. USDA weekly export inspections report shows 732,290 MT inspected, up from previous weeks.
Sep 25 CBOT Wheat is at $5.42, down 4 1/4 cents. Dec 25 CBOT Wheat is at $5.63 1/4, down 3 3/4 cents. Sep 25 KCBT Wheat is at $5.26, down 3 cents. Dec 25 KCBT Wheat is at $5.49 1/2, down 2 cents. Sep 25 MGEX Wheat is at $5.90, down 5 1/2 cents. Dec 25 MGEX Wheat is at $6.11 3/4, down 4 3/4 cents.
